This is a step in the right direction but the problem with the C3 is that it does not replace the driveshaft like the CMX does. one of the biggest problems i found with the polaris drive system is the runout on the 3 piece bonded driveshaft. putting the C3 pulley on a polaris driveshaft with runout is not solving anything. You will still have a "loose-tight" belt. If you have a nice true driveshaft then you will be ok, but its the luck of the draw.
